The gadget spec URL could not be found


Estimates are extrapolated using the reported interim results.
Maximum values for P/E set as "99.0x" Companies which have P/E values above 99 and loss making companies will show a P/E of "99.0x"

Disclaimer: Information in the page have been captured from the company reports published in CSE.
This site does not offer stock recommendations and is not liable to profits/losses made from investment decisions using information presented in this site